Understanding the Different Levels of Panic
Stress is not a 1-measurement-suits-all situation. It exists on a spectrum, ranging from gentle occasional get worried to critical, debilitating symptoms which will wholly disrupt your life.
Mild Nervousness generally will involve occasional be worried about certain conditions like career interviews, social situations, or vital conclusions. You may perhaps experience some Actual physical signs or symptoms like butterflies as part of your belly or short-term problems sleeping, but these inner thoughts Really don't drastically interfere with your day by day pursuits or relationships.
Reasonable Anxiousness results in being far more persistent and starts impacting multiple areas of your life. You would possibly find yourself keeping away from particular predicaments, encountering common Actual physical indications like problems or muscle mass tension, or possessing problem concentrating at do the job or home. Sleep troubles grow to be far more Regular, and it's possible you'll see adjustments in your hunger or Electricity concentrations.
Significant Stress and anxiety may be overwhelming and existence-altering. This degree usually features stress attacks, constant get worried that feels unachievable to regulate, significant avoidance of normal routines, and physical symptoms that might include swift heartbeat, shortness of breath, or sensation such as you're getting rid of Regulate. Significant anxiousness commonly occurs alongside other psychological wellness disorders like depression, taking in disorders, or substance use troubles.

What Makes Masters-Stage Clinicians Distinctive
Masters-amount clinicians, such as Accredited Medical Social Employees (LCSWs) and Licensed Experienced Counselors (LPCs), full about two a long time of graduate schooling centered primarily on sensible counseling capabilities and essential therapeutic techniques. Their schooling usually covers fundamental strategies to anxiousness treatment and supplies a reliable Basis for dealing with easy stress and anxiety presentations.
Having said that, masters-amount programs have considerable limitations In terms of making ready clinicians for complicated anxiety situations. The coursework focuses intensely on Studying particular tactics as an alternative to knowing the deeper psychological theories that designate why And just how these strategies operate. Because of this when normal approaches Will not operate, or when stress occurs alongside other challenging psychological health problems, masters-level clinicians may well not contain the instructional foundation to adapt their therapy method successfully.
Additionally, masters courses typically involve only 600-one thousand hours of supervised medical expertise, which offers simple competency but limited exposure to the entire variety of anxiousness displays and therapy worries you could possibly encounter.
The Doctoral-Stage Difference: Why Schooling and Training Issue
Doctoral-stage scientific psychologists from accredited programs full six yrs of intense graduate education - this contains earning a master's degree in the initial two yrs, accompanied by four several years for a doctoral applicant all through which they have to entire an primary research study and dissertation. After graduation, they total an entire 12 months of supervised internship teaching, and afterwards a further year of post-doctoral supervised scientific practical experience ahead of they could become certified. This in depth 8-year schooling course of action gives several critical positive aspects when managing complex panic:
Crucial Take note About Credentials: It truly is essential to know that not all "doctoral" courses are developed equivalent. Some non-accredited courses consider just a few yrs and bypass the rigorous academic and clinical training needs. Nevertheless, in many states, graduates from these systems are usually not permitted to be certified as psychologists - they can only follow for the learn's level Even with having a "PhD" title. This really is why It really is necessary to think about the precise license, not merely the degree. Make sure your company is certified as a psychologist, not for a Licensed Marriage and Family read more members Therapist (LMFT), Certified Medical Social Employee (LCSW), or Accredited Counselor (LC).
Thorough Theoretical Basis: Doctoral packages need in-depth analyze of psychological theories, study procedures, as well as science powering human habits and psychological health and fitness. This suggests your psychologist understands not precisely what techniques to employ, but why they function and the way to modify them when normal strategies are not effective.
Highly developed Assessment Expertise: Doctoral-level psychologists receive considerable instruction in psychological screening and assessment. This means they can correctly discover when your anxiousness is likely to be challenging by other conditions like attention difficulties, Studying disabilities, or character elements that might influence your cure.
Investigate and important Considering: Doctoral education and learning emphasizes research competencies and significant thinking, enabling psychologists to stay latest with the latest evidence-based mostly therapies and adapt their method depending on new scientific conclusions. They're skilled To judge the usefulness of various treatments and make knowledgeable selections about what is going to work greatest for the distinct situation.
Substantial Clinical Instruction: The doctoral internship year as well as the essential put up-doctoral calendar year give two full a long time of intensive, supervised knowledge with complicated situations throughout a number of settings. This means your psychologist has likely encountered and efficiently dealt with anxiety shows similar to yours, even when they're challenging or abnormal. The post-doctoral 12 months is particularly worthwhile because it allows new psychologists to focus on acquiring specialized skills when nevertheless acquiring specialist supervision.
